Library to Hold Open House Dec. 16
To celebrate its new service offerings and a new look, JLab Library staffers invite JLab staff, students and users to visit the Library Open House on Friday, Dec. 16, 3-5 p.m. Attendees will be able to see the new information commons room now available for conferences, workshops, meetings and discussion groups. Demonstrations will show how the after-hours self-checkout service will make it easier for borrowers to personally check out Library materials. The event will also include information booths with complimentary giveaways from the Library's e-Subscription vendors, including the American Institute of Physics, EBSCO, John Wiley & Sons, the Institute of Physics and Safari. Light refreshments will be served. The Library is located in Room 126 on the first floor of the Applied Research Center building. Personal Dosimeter Change Out Set for Dec. 19
JLab's semi-annual personal dosimeter change out will take place during the afternoon of Monday, Dec. 19. This includes the dosimeters of all JLab staff, users and subcontractors. If you need to use your dosimeter during the change out period on Dec. 19, you may exchange it that morning in the Radiation Control Dosimetry Office in Bldg. 52B, Room 4, 8 a.m. -1 p.m. If you have questions, contact Becky Mosbrucker, x7236.
